    Blue Bloods is an American police procedural drama television series. The show follows the lives of the Reagan family, a multi-generational family of police officers in New York City. The Reagans work together to solve crime and uphold justice, while also dealing with the challenges and conflicts that arise within their own family dynamics. With a compelling blend of character-driven storytelling and gripping crime investigations, Blue Bloods explores the personal and professional lives of the Reagans as they navigate the complexities of being a cop in one of the most demanding cities in the world.

    60 Minutes is an American news magazine television program that has been on the air since 1968. It covers a wide range of topics, including politics, business, entertainment, and human interest stories. Known for its investigative journalism and in-depth interviews, 60 Minutes has won numerous awards and is one of the most respected news programs on television. Each episode features several segments, allowing viewers to stay informed on current events and gain a deeper understanding of important issues. With its long-standing history and dedication to quality journalism, 60 Minutes continues to be a trusted source of information for millions of viewers.

    Beth Chamberlin Biography
    Beth Chamberlin is an American actress, born on October 1, 1963, in Danville, Vermont. She started her career studying ballet with the American Ballet Theatre before pursuing a dance/theater major at New York University. Chamberlin has an extensive background in regional theater, with credits including The Taming of the Shrew, Godspell, Flowers for Algernon, and You Can't Take It with You. However, she is best known for her portrayal of Beth Raines on the CBS soap opera, Guiding Light. Chamberlin first played the role from 1989 to 1991 and then returned in November 1997 until the show's cancellation in 2009. She also portrayed the character's dissociative identity disorder personality, Lorelei Hills, from 2001 to 2002. Chamberlin was nominated for a Daytime Emmy Award in 2010 for Outstanding Supporting Actress in a Drama Series.
